Factors to Consider for Affordable Car Insurance
When searching for affordable car insurance in Illinois, consider the following factors:
- Coverage Types: Liability, collision, comprehensive, and u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age should all be analyzed.
- Deductibles: Higher deductibles can lower your premium but may result in higher out-of-pocket costs during claims.
- Discounts: Many companies offer discounts for safe driving, bundling policies, or having certain safety features in your vehicle.
- Customer Service: Research customer service ratings and reviews to ensure a smooth claims process.

Understanding Top-Tier Coverage
While affordability is crucial, top-tier coverage should not be overlooked. Premium insurance policies often include:
- Comprehensive Coverage: Protects against non-collision-related damages such as theft or natural disasters.
- Rental Reimbursement: Covers the cost of a rental car while your vehicle is being repaired.
- Roadside Assistance: Provides support in case of breakdowns, flat tires, or lockouts.
- GAP Insurance: Covers the difference between what you owe on your car and its current market value if it's totaled.
Tips for Finding the Right Balance
To strike a balance between affordability and comprehensive coverage, consider the following tips:
- Compare Quotes: Use online comparison tools to get multiple quotes and find the best deals.
- Review Your Policy Annually: Reassess your insurance needs each year to find out if you still have the best coverage at the best price.
- Consider Usage-Based Insurance: If you have a good driving record, usage-based insurance may provide significant savings based on how safely and how much you drive.
